    District Context — SW18

    SW18 covers Wandsworth and Battersea in south-west London, situated on the Thames south of the city centre. The area blends Victorian terraces with modern riverside developments and appeals to young professionals and families drawn to transport links, green spaces, and a vibrant local scene.
